What is QuickBooks Error 9999?

QuickBooks Error 9999 is a common technical glitch that typically occurs when there's a communication breakdown between your QuickBooks software and the server. This error often manifests during:

  • Online banking connections
  • Payroll updates
  • Software synchronization processes
  • Data file access attempts

When this error strikes, users frequently see messages like "Error 9999 has occurred" or experience unexpected software crashes that can disrupt daily accounting operations.

Step-by-Step Solutions for QuickBooks Error 9999

Solution 1: Update QuickBooks to Latest Version

  1. Open QuickBooks Desktop
  2. Navigate to Help menu
  3. Select Update QuickBooks Desktop
  4. Click Update Now tab
  5. Select Get Updates and restart the application

Solution 2: Configure Internet Explorer Settings

Since QuickBooks relies on Internet Explorer components:

  • Open Internet Explorer
  • Go to Tools > Internet Options
  • Click Security tab
  • Select Trusted Sites and click Sites
  • Add *.intuit.com and *.quickbooks.com
  • Set security level to Medium-Low

Solution 3: Run QuickBooks File Doctor

This powerful Intuit tool can resolve many underlying issues:

  1. Download QuickBooks Tool Hub from Intuit's official website
  2. Install and launch the application
  3. Select Company File Issues
  4. Choose Run QuickBooks File Doctor
  5. Follow the on-screen prompts to scan and repair

Solution 4: Reset Internet Explorer

  • Open Internet Explorer
  • Click Tools > Internet Options
  • Select Advanced tab
  • Click Reset button
  • Check Delete personal settings
  • Restart your computer
